On July 27, 1971, President Richard M. Nixon, William J. ("Jack") Edwards, White House photographer, and Stephen B. Bull met in the Oval Office of the White House from 3:17 pm to 3:23 pm. The Oval Office taping system captured this recording, which is known as Conversation 548-007 of the White House Tapes. Topics include: The President met with William J. ("Jack") Edwards; the White House photographer and Stephen B. Bull were present at the beginning of the meeting.
